The prices were a little on the expensive side therefore we decided against enjoying a morning cocktail.
Overall, the coffee and the food were delicious and the service was superb. We visited this restaurant on a rainy and cold Sunday in January and almost every table was filled for brunch. This restaurant provides a great environment and during the warmer seasons with a patio available out front.
Recommendation: Definitely enjoy a nice weekend brunch at Genessee Royal. This restaurant is located in The West Bottoms, which consists of local restaurants, bars and antique shops. We definitely recommend exploring this area.
